They converted the 200 city-states they had led in the Delian League against the Persian Empire into an empire of their own, and lived high on the hog by pillaging their resources. Each year a fleet of 100 warships went around the cities collecting the tax they imposed, taking it by force where necessary.

Athenians grew rich from trade, tribute and silver mined by slaves in regions around the city
